From Riyadh and Abu Dhabi to Dubai and Jeddah, the Middle East has emerged as a global hotspot for data centre development. In this episode, we assess the investment opportunities and highlight trends to watch out for. In this episode, we bring together a panel of Ashurst experts with many years’ experience working in corporate transactions and technology in the Middle East. Together, they discuss where the data centre landscape is today—and where it’s heading tomorrow. Host Ruth Harris is joined by Ashurst colleagues Simon Rahimzada and Vasi Papadopoulos who serve Ashurst’s Middle East practice across offices in Riyadh, Dubai, Abu Dhabi and Jeddah. Simon and Vasi paint a vivid picture of data centre growth in the region and what is fueling the surging demand. They also explain investment flows, emphasise the importance of government backing, and discuss how AI is changing the game. Simon provides a snapshot of changing regulatory priorities, where ESG fits into the investment equation, which international and regional players are investing in the region, and how collaborations and joint ventures can accelerate speed to market. And Vasi adds that regional entities (e.g. Abu Dhabi Investment Authority, Saudi’s Public Investment Fund, etc) are diversifying into global markets, too. The panel also pinpoints the challenges to watch out for in the Middle East region, including the need for the necessary infrastructure and environment to support data centres.
